About CarShield

Year founded: 2005
Company headquarters: St. Peters, Mo.
Total coverage levels: Eight

As one of the nation’s most popular third-party warranty providers, CarShield stands out for its month-to-month contracts, flexible protection plans, benefits and deductibles.

Since CarShield acts as a vehicle service contract broker, its vehicle protection plans are administered by other companies like American Auto Shield. This allows the provider to offer various coverage options. CarShield even offers specialty coverage for electronic components, all-terrain vehicles (ATVs) and motorcycles.

CarShield Customer Reviews and Ratings

Like most independent warranty providers, CarShield reviews are mixed. While some positive reviews talk about pleasant interactions with customer service staff, negative reviews mention claims being repeatedly denied and cars sitting in repair shops for weeks.

CarShield Ratings

CarShield has average ratings across many review sites. On Google, the company has a 4.3-star rating out of 5 from over 14,000 reviewers. The extended warranty broker also has similar scoring on Trustpilot, where it has a 4.2-star rating out of 5 from more than 46,000 reviewers. We found that 67% of reviewers gave CarShield a 5-star rating, while 9% gave it a 4-star rating.

The Better Business Bureau (BBB) itself gives CarShield an A rating. Over 2,000 BBB customer reviews give the provider a 1.4 out of 5-star rating, which is much lower compared to Google and Trustpilot.

CarShield Complaints

The company has received and closed nearly 3,400 complaints from customers on the BBB in the last three years. CarShield closed just over 1,000 of those complaints in the last year.

We reached out to CarShield for comment on these scores and found that the number of complaints filed was small compared to the 1,118,000+ contracts sold by the provider in the last four years.

Rates and Pricing

Our editorial team reached out to CarShield for cost estimates on a few vehicles and plans. We found that prices range from about $110 to $130 per month on average, depending on the deductible and plan level you choose.

You can purchase a warranty with a set term or a month-to-month contract. With a month-to-month vehicle service contract, the final price will depend on how long you maintain your plan.

Multiple factors influence the cost of an extended car warranty, including the coverage level, deductible and vehicle. Below is a breakdown of the factors that will impact how much you will pay for an extended warranty.

Coverage and Plans

The parts covered by CarShield service contracts vary widely depending on the plan. Some options, like the Diamond plan, cover hundreds of parts across the vehicle, whereas others are more specific to components in the powertrain or electrical systems.

CarShield PlanPlan Details
DiamondExtensive coverage similar to a bumper-to-bumper factory warranty
PlatinumOption for high-mileage vehicles that covers electrical systems, the water pump and the powertrain
GoldLimited coverage for parts across the vehicle including the powertrain, air conditioning and power windows
Gold SelectThis plan is ideal for high-mileage vehicles and covers the engine, transmission, water pump, alternator, starter, air conditioning and power windows
SilverBudget-friendly stated-coverage plan for the engine, transmission, cooling system and transfer case
AluminumCoverage for electrical and computer systems like the starter, alternator, navigation system and more
Various levels of coverage for motorcycles, ATVs and other specialty vehicles
Electric Vehicle CoverageDesigned for fully electric vehicles, this plan covers the electric drive unit, battery pack and more

What Isn’t Covered?

A CarShield warranty won’t cover every repair for your car. CarShield contracts list 21 exclusions. Here are some common exclusions that are standard to the industry the company outlines in its service contracts:

  • Repairs performed without prior authorization
  • Damage from a lack of maintenance
  • Pre-existing conditions
  • Environmental damage, theft or vandalism
  • Vehicle alterations or modifications
  • Misuse of the car such as racing or off-roading
  • Damage from normal wear and tear
  • Oil leaks that are not a result of engine failure (Diamond and Platinum plans cover oil leaks)
  • Odometer tampering

Additional Benefits

In addition to covering car repairs, CarShield extended warranties come with added perks, including:

  • 24-hour roadside assistance: Includes towing, jump-starts, tire changes, locksmith services and fuel delivery
  • Trip interruption: $125 per day and $500 total
  • Rental car reimbursem*nt: Up to $100 per day for a covered repair

CarShield Policy

The list below contains helpful information about policies that are common across CarShield’s warranty offerings:

  • Mileage limit: CarShield will cover vehicles with up to 300,000 miles. The company’s high mileage limit separates it from competition in terms of used vehicle coverage.
  • Waiting period: CarShield’s waiting period for coverage is 30 days and 1,000 miles or 90 days and 200 miles after purchase. This policy is designed to protect CarShield from covering a repair that the customer knew about prior to purchasing coverage. When signing with CarShield, representatives will take note of prior problems. Note, the waiting period for the ATV and motorcycle and EV coverage is different.
  • Transfer policy: If you sell your vehicle while it still has coverage, you may be able to transfer the policy depending on your contract. Those who are eligible can pay a $50 administrative fee to have it transferred.

Who Accepts CarShield?

If you find yourself in need of auto repairs while your car is under contract, you can take your vehicle to either the dealership or a repair facility certified by the National Institute for Automotive Service Excellence (ASE®) for covered repairs.

The ASE is an organization that tries to improve how well your vehicle is repaired. It certifies repair shops all over the country and ensures that your vehicle is in good hands at any certified location.

CarShield Claims

Here are the steps you will need to take to file a claim with CarShield:

  • Take the vehicle to a mechanic within CarShield’s network
  • Give the repair shop your contract information and allow them to give CarShield’s claims department a phone call
  • A warranty claims adjuster will review the mechanical breakdown and repair
  • If approved, you’ll pay your deductible and the administrator will pay the mechanic directly

CarShield has deductible options of $0, $50, $100 and $200. The standard deductible offered is generally $100.

Mark Travis is the owner of CarShield after founding the company in 2005.

California has strict laws when it comes to extended warranties, so CarShield is not available in the state.
